The word mailing is a noun.  Mailing means (1) the transmission of a letter, (2) mail sent by a sender at one time.

  • Sympa
    Sympa is an open-source mailing list software. The software is able to build mailing lists based on RDBMS (many supported databases) and LDAP directories. Some of its more advanced features are a bulk emailer, service messages and web pages defined by templates, external antiviral plug-in, and much more.   • Can I still send mail to the US with Deutsche Post or DHL?
    In August postal service providers Deutsche Post and DHL temporarily suspended the mailing of packages to the United States following new customs regulations. Services have resumed but new customs rules remain in affect.

  • Georgia Inmate Gets 80-Year Sentence for Mailing Bombs
    The bombs were mailed from a state prison to the Department of Justice and a federal court. The inmate tried to exchange information on the plot for accommodations, prosecutors said in court filings.
